This chapter draws on a case study of rural water supply schemes in India to highlight the importance of information in facilitating adaptive management of groundwater resources. The chapter begins with a discussion of the diversity of state structures and processes of information gathering that support public policy formulation. The chapter outlines public policy responses of the India State to the challenge of declining water tables and quality. Some of the gaps in the science and practice of groundwater management are discussed by critically examining some of the assumptions guiding policy interventions in rural water supply. The subsequent discussion discusses the potential role information can play in facilitating adaptive groundwater management; links between aquifer characteristics, water quality and health impacts and potential for ICT's to facilitate accountability are discussed. The importance of local capacity for information management is emphasised with a view to informing discussions on development of incentive systems that enable adaptive water resource management.
